About Naperville Snow Days

The Naperville Public Schools and surrounding Illinois districts together serve thousands of students across many public, charter, and private campuses. The Naperville area averages approximately 26 inches of snowfall per year, with the heaviest snowfall typically occurring between December and March.

School districts in Naperville generally announce closures through their official websites, automated phone calls, local TV, and radio stations, with most decisions made by the superintendent in the early morning hours, typically by 5:00 AM on storm days. Two-hour delays and remote-learning days are sometimes used in Naperville as alternatives to a full closure when conditions are borderline.

Naperville's geography plays a meaningful role in its winter weather: a humid continental climate exposed to Lake Michigan moisture and Arctic outbreaks from the north. These factors directly influence how often Naperville schools end up closed during a given winter. Geographically, Naperville sits near 41.77°N, 88.14°W, which shapes how regional storm systems and Arctic air masses interact with the area.

Notable historic snow events in or near Naperville include the Groundhog Day Blizzard of 2011 which dropped two feet on Chicago, which produced widespread closures across the region. Historically, schools in the Naperville area close an average of approximately 2 days per winter season due to snow, ice, or extreme cold.
